Abstract
Space-division multiplexing (SDM) has attracted significant attention in recent years because larger transmission capacity is enabled by more degrees of freedom (DOFs) in few-mode fibers (FMFs) compared with single-mode fibers (SMFs). To transmit independent information on spatial modes without or with minor digital signal processing (DSP), weakly-coupled FMFs are preferred in various applications. Several cases with different use of spatial DOFs in weakly-coupled FMFs are demonstrated in this work, including single-mode or mode-group-multiplexed transmission, and spatial DOFs combined with time or frequency DOF to improve the system performance.
